What features should furniture for the workshop have?

Workshop furniture largely affects both the comfort of the work performed, and its safety, efficiency and effectiveness. So we take into account the material from which they are made. We undoubtedly consider metal workshop furniture to be the most solid, which we will discuss in more detail later in the article. The individual pieces of furniture should also be quite heavy. Why? This makes them more stable and does not wobble under pressure, making it possible to perform even very precise operations.

Added to this is the increased resistance to chemicals. Various substances, or even lubricants, are used in the workshop. The furniture should not discolor or deteriorate. Not without importance is also resistance to moisture, to sparks, and even to sharp and heated tools. Not a move without corrosion protection.

Tool carts

Extremely useful in the workshop are tool carts, which can be described as a chest of drawers on wheels. They are designed to easily store tools, power tools, screws and other necessary materials and accessories. On top of that, the aforementioned casters make this piece of furniture very mobile and can be set up anywhere, depending on your needs. Here, however, a small note: the tool cart must have a safety device to prevent accidental movement.

Toolboxes

When equipping the workshop, let's not forget how helpful tool chests of various sizes are. They undoubtedly make it easier to group tools by size and type, take them out, move them around and store them safely. In addition, tool boxes can be on wheels, with drawers, extendable or with handles. They are made of steel or plastic in such a way that they can withstand a fall from a height without damaging the items inside. Interestingly, there are also padlocked boxes, so then we are sure that no unauthorized person can get to their contents.

Table, cabinets, shelves

A workstation will not be complete without a decent workbench. It is usually located at a central point. Of course, its top must be solid and the whole structure stable. A great solution are tables with integrated drawers and cabinets or a whole wall. This is a big space saver and a clever extension of storage space. Of course, in large plants it may not be enough, so you will need stand-alone capacious cabinets and shelves. It will not be an exaggeration if we say that the greater the number of storage compartments, the better. Some may also find it useful to have casters that allow the table to be moved to the desired location.

A place to sit - stools

Furniture for the workshop is not only work or organizational surfaces. It's also swivel stools, set either on non-slip legs or on casters. The seat can, of course, be raised or lowered at will, depending on what height suits us during work. A practical solution are additional trays in which we can place screws or other accessories.

Robust workshop furniture made of metal

Coming back to metal workshop furniture - powder-coated with abrasion-resistant paints - it should definitely be emphasized that they are the most durable and solid. They are not intimidated by various types of dirt, corrosion, dents or other mechanical damage. In addition, they are really easy to clean and maintain. They also do not react with chemicals and do not deteriorate after contact with water. No other material has such properties. It is also worth noting that metal furniture retains its appearance for many years. They do not deform, do not lose their color or rigidity.
